The first round of the Amgen Irish Open was played in challenging conditions at Trump International Doonbeg, with wind and rain making it tough for players to complete their rounds.

Among those who missed the cut were several notable names, including David Puig, Thomas Detry, Laurie Canter, Thorbjorn Olesen, Nicolai Hojgaard, Thriston Lawrence, Seamus Power, Padraig Harrington, and Tyrrell Hatton.

Puig, a LIV Golfer who claimed his first DP World Tour title at the 2025 Australian BMW PGA Championship, shot identical rounds of 71 to miss out by one shot. Detry also made an albatross in the opening round but couldn't capitalize on it, missing the cut by one shot.

Harrington, a three-time Major winner and former Irish Open champion, was eight over after two rounds, while Hatton, who has eight wins on the DP World Tour, finished on the same score to miss the cut by seven shots.
